Places to live if you commute to Waterloo UK towns & villages recommended by us Top locations by % of residents in high income jobsThe property market in Burton End has had a steep increase over the last few years but slowing growth. On average, a detached house costs £736,929, which is down -2.5% on last year. A semi-detached house on average costs £451,213, a terraced house £359,813 and a flat £199,727. Renting a two bedroom flat will cost you £893 per month. Property prices in Burton End are similar to the average property prices across Essex and are a little higher compared to other locations with a similar density in England. When looking at the annual change in property prices in Burton End, prices have had a greater decrease than the annual average price decrease seen across the Essex region.
Property data is based on Uttlesford level pricing data and is as at September 2023 (publicised 15 November 2023)

Relative to the UK as a whole, Essex has a high crime rate (82 crimes reported per thousand people). Burton End is safer than this, with 66 crimes reported per thousand people. In regards to burglaries, Burton End has a slightly higher rate (4 burglaries per thousand people) than an average location in the UK with the same density. Source: ONS
